The Recipe
Spicy Mexican Corn Bites
Serves: 15 bites
Prep Time: 15 mins
Cook Time: 15 mins
Total Time: 30 mins
Kitchen Equipment Needed
- Large skillet
- Baking sheet
- Parchment paper
- Knife and cutting board
- Mixing spoon
Ingredients
- 4 ears of fresh corn, husked and kernels removed
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 medium red onion, finely chopped
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 jalapeño pepper, finely diced
- 1 red bell pepper, finely diced
- 1 tablespoon chipotle chili powder
- 1 teaspoon ground cumin
- 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
- ¼ cup fresh cilantro, chopped
- 4 ounces cream cheese, softened
- 1 cup Monterey Jack cheese, grated
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- 1 package (15 count) mini phyllo shells
- Lime wedges, for serving
Directions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add red onion and cook until translucent, about 3 minutes.
- Stir in the garlic, jalapeño, and red bell pepper. Sauté for another 2-3 minutes until softened and fragrant.
- Add corn kernels and cook, stirring occasionally, until slightly caramelized, about 5 minutes.
- Mix in chipotle chili powder, ground cumin, and smoked paprika until evenly coated.
- Remove from heat and stir in softened cream cheese until melted and creamy.
- Fold in grated Monterey Jack cheese and fresh cilantro.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
- Arrange mini phyllo shells on the prepared baking sheet and fill generously with the corn mixture.
- Bake for 12-15 minutes, or until phyllo shells are golden and crispy and the filling is bubbling.
- Let cool slightly before serving. Serve with lime wedges for added zest.
Recipe Notes
- Use frozen corn if fresh corn is unavailable; thaw and drain before cooking.
- For extra heat, add diced serrano peppers or a pinch of cayenne.
- Leftovers can be stored in an airtight container for up to 3 days and reheated in the oven for crispiness.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
- Overfilling the phyllo shells can make them soggy. Use just enough filling to prevent spilling.
- Skipping the onion sauté step can lead to raw, harsh flavors in the final dish.
- Using cold cream cheese can result in clumpy filling. Ensure it’s softened beforehand.
- Not preheating the oven can affect cooking times and crispiness.
